The Rise of Laptops: A Brief History
Before we dive into the uses of laptops, let’s take a brief look at their history. The first laptops were introduced in the 1980s, with the IBM 5100 being one of the first portable computers. These early laptops were bulky, heavy, and expensive, but they paved the way for the modern laptops we use today.
In the 1990s and early 2000s, laptops became more affordable and gained popularity among professionals and students. The introduction of Wi-Fi, USB, and other technologies further increased their adoption. Today, laptops are an essential tool for people from all walks of life, with over 200 million units sold worldwide in 2020 alone.

Gaming
Laptops are also a popular device for gamers, who use them to play a range of games, from casual puzzles to complex RPGs. Gaming laptops are designed to provide high-performance graphics, processing power, and cooling systems to enhance the gaming experience.

Can laptops be used for gaming?
Yes, laptops can be used for gaming. While desktop computers are often preferred by serious gamers, many modern laptops are capable of handling demanding games. With advances in technology, laptops can now offer high-performance processors, dedicated graphics cards, and high-resolution displays, making them suitable for gaming.
Additionally, many laptops are specifically designed for gaming, with features such as customizable keyboards, high-refresh-rate displays, and advanced cooling systems. Whether you’re a casual gamer or a serious esports competitor, a laptop can be a great option for playing games on the go.
